MC100EL04DR2G by Onsemi

MC100EL04DR2G by Onsemi is a Logic Gate with 0.37 ns Propagation Delay, 2 Inputs, and 5V Nominal Voltage. It is used in industrial applications for high-speed signal processing due to its ECL technology and small outline package style.

Feature Benefit Bullets

Package Body Material: PLASTIC/EPOXY

The plastic/epoxy material makes the package lightweight and durable, ideal for portable or rugged applications.

Propagation Delay At Nominal Supply: 0.41 ns

The low propagation delay ensures fast response times, making this logic gate suitable for high-speed applications.

Surface Mount: YES

The surface mount capability allows for easy integration onto PCBs, saving space and simplifying assembly.

Nominal Supply Voltage / Vsup (V): 5

Operating at a common supply voltage of 5V makes it compatible with standard logic circuits and power sources.

Minimum Operating Temperature: -40 °C

The wide temperature range of -40 to 85°C enables reliable operation in a variety of environmental conditions.

Maximum Supply Voltage (Vsup): 5.7 V

The maximum supply voltage tolerance of 5.7V provides a safety margin and protection against voltage spikes, enhancing the reliability of the device.

Manufacturer Highlights

Onsemi

Established in 1999, Onsemi is a leading global provider of power and image-sensing technologies. They are dedicated to building a better future for the automotive, industrial, cloud, medical, and IoT markets. Onsemi's core technologies include analog, digital, and mixed-signal products that offer innovative solutions for advanced automotive systems; highly reliable power management products for industrial applications; low-cost imaging solutions for medical equipment and consumer electronics; and robust communication architectures for the Internet of Things (IoT).
